摘要: 葡萄酒风味是衡量葡萄酒品质的关键因素之一。葡萄果实中的风味前体物质在真菌(酵母菌、霉菌)、细菌(乳酸菌、醋酸菌)等微生物的共同作用下,得以在葡萄酒发酵过程中释放,微生物在发酵中的相互作用也会影响葡萄酒最终风味的形成。尽管多组学技术使我们对微生物群落结构和葡萄酒风味有了较为清晰的认识,但微生物在葡萄酒风味特征中的作用机制仍有待进一步研究。本文对葡萄酒酿造过程中微生物种群演替、葡萄酒的风味变化特征进行了归纳,重点综述了发酵各阶段微生物对葡萄酒复杂风味形成的影响,旨在更好地挖掘真菌和细菌的潜力,促进葡萄酒酿造过程中风味物质的表达,为生产满足消费者需求的特色葡萄酒提供依据。

Abstract: Wine flavor is one of the key factors evaluating the quality of wine. Flavor and aroma precursors in grape berries are released by microorganisms including fungi (yeasts and mould) and bacteria (lactic acid bacteria and acetic acid bacteria). The final flavor of wine is affected by the interactions of microorganisms during wine fermentation. Although microbial community structure and wine flavor components have been clearly revealed by multi-omics technologies, the role of these microorganisms in the formation of wine flavor is still unclear. We summarized wine microbial population succession and wine flavor change characteristics during winemaking, as well as the influences of microorganisms at different stages of fermentation on the formation of complex wine aroma and flavor. By exploring the potential of wine yeasts and bacteria in flavor formation and promoting the synthesis of flavor substances during winemaking, this review provides reference for the production of characteristic wine to meet consumers’ demand.
